Position: PUBLIC WORK'S DEPARTMENT - SENIOR ENGINEER

Senior Engineer

The Senior Engineer under general direction, supervises public works project and activities performed by technical and clerical subordinate staff.

Bilingual in English/Spanish preferred

Acceptable Experience and Education

Bachelor's degree in Civil Engineering or a related field and ten (10) years of professional level experience in design and construction of buildings, bridges, structures and roads, including five (5) years managing and administering a major engineering program or phase for an organization with diverse operations or multiple locations, including and two (2) years of supervisory experience in the area of assignment.

Depending on area assigned: five (5) years of subdivision, storm water and floodplain management experience;

Or any equivalent combination of experience and training which provides the required knowledge, skills, and abilities.

Certificates and Licenses Required

Must have or obtain by date of hire a valid driver's license applicable to job responsibilities, with a driving record acceptable to the County of El Paso.

Professional engineer registration in the State of Texas.

Must meet continuing education requirements to retain licensure(s) – Texas (every 2 years) National (every 3 years)

Depending on area assigned:

Certified Floodplain Manager (CFM®) certificate, or will obtain and maintain such a Certificate within (6) months of beginning employment.

Essential Duties

Supervises, plans, develops, and organizes public works projects and special project construction and design programs; ensures policies and methods meet statutory requirements and established engineering principles and standards; recommends resolutions and major operational adjustments in public works short and long range plans; as directed confers with governmental funding agencies on future or ongoing construction projects;
Reviews surveys, designs and construction times, labor and cost estimates and consultant and contractor bids on proposals to construct county facilities, bridges, right-of-way and easements; directs processes to approve and recommend changes to construction plans, scheduling multiple projects and reviewing progress costs, "as built" plans, field investigations and related records and statistics for adherence to contract timeliness, technical provisions and appropriations;

issues certificates of plat compliance; coordinates reviews of subdivisions;
Directs special projects, including conducting various analyses of labor requirements, material specifications, funding, proposed program improvements and program performance measures;
Oversees preparation of statements of work technical specifications and grant applications; participates in contract award negotiation; as directed administers design, construction and other service contracts according to County procurement policies and procedures; provided input to the implementation of the department directives;
Directs and coordinates with assigned engineers in regards to progress of projects and preparation of reports; as directed approves engineers' project pay applications; addresses possible issues and offers solutions; offers assistance when needed, provides guidance, and answers questions;
Coordinates with public works users to determine capital improvement projects; prepares capital improvement programming inventory and ranks projects based on needs; conducts research in regards to funding capabilities; provide project summaries and conceptual estimates;
Provides oversight, counsels and advices on proposed capital projects;
Monitors project budgets to ensure projects are completed on schedule and on budget;
Develops and implements a standardized capital improvement program process and policy;
Establishes policies, budget, division goals and objectives;
Plans and evaluates capital improvement programs. Involves, initiating and directing to complete ongoing capital improvement programs;
Reviews, analyzes, manages, and implements complex capital projects that include engineering facility construction and subdivision, transportation plans;
